Paris, MO (January 8, 2025) – A serious two-vehicle collision occurred on County Rd 200, approximately one mile west of Paris, at 2:25 PM on Tuesday. Emergency responders from Monroe County, including the Monroe County Sheriff’s Department and Paris Fire Department, quickly arrived at the scene to provide assistance.
The crash involved a 2013 Buick LaCrosse traveling southbound and a 2001 Chevrolet S10 heading northbound. According to officials, the southbound vehicle crossed the centerline, colliding with the northbound truck. The Buick sustained total damage, while the Chevrolet was left with extensive damage. Both vehicles were later removed by family members.
Emergency responders, including Monroe County Ambulance personnel, provided care to those injured in the crash. A 23-year-old female passenger from Madison, MO, who was an occupant in the Buick, suffered injuries. She was transported to Moberly Regional Medical Center for further medical evaluation.
The cause of the crash is currently under investigation. Our thoughts are with the injured individual, and we hope for her swift recovery.
Road Safety and Vehicle Accidents in Missouri
Vehicle collisions remain a significant concern in Missouri, especially on rural roads like County Rd 200. Head-on crashes, such as the one reported in this incident, are particularly dangerous and often result from lane deviations or driver inattention.
Missouri records thousands of traffic accidents annually, with many occurring on county roads where visibility and lane markings may be limited. According to the Missouri Department of Transportation (MoDOT), head-on collisions account for a significant portion of severe injury crashes statewide.
Drivers are urged to exercise caution, especially on rural routes, by maintaining lane discipline and staying attentive to road conditions. Simple precautions, such as using seat belts, avoiding distractions, and adhering to posted speed limits, can significantly reduce the likelihood of accidents.
